In China, Sichuan is a very interesting place in many ways. Here are some of the things that make Sichuan special.
Sichuan is home to giant pandas. Bamboo is their favorite food. They are cute with black and white fur (皮毛), so people all over the world like to go to Sichuan to see them in nature parks. They are so amazing that they become a symbol of China.
Everyone in China knows Sichuan food is super spicy! The reason is the Sichuan pepper, a special kind of pepper that makes your tongue (舌頭) feel like it’s dancing with a little electricity. Try Sichuan hot pot or mapo tofu to taste it!
In Sichuan, there’s a dream place everyone wants to visit—Jiuzhaigou. The plants there are quite green, the water is very clear and the air is rather fresh. Tourists say when they visit this place, it’s just like walking in a huge painting. You can enjoy the beautiful views and feel close to nature.
Sichuan is filled with ancient places that are very old and interesting. The Dujiangyan Irrigation System is a great water project. It was built long time ago and it still helps to water the plants and farms now. Besides, Du Fu Thatched Cottage (杜甫草堂) is also worth visiting in Chengdu.
So next time you hear about Sichuan, think about pandas, spicy food, pretty scenery and old interesting places. Sichuan is a lovely place with many amazing stories and cultural treasures to share!

What year were you born in Are you a dragon That is to say, were you born in the Year of the Dragon
As we know, the Year of the Dragon has arrived with us for a while, and everyone is excited about talking about dragons. Many of them have noticed that more and more people are using the word “l(fā)oong” instead of “dragon” in their daily life. Actually, the loongs in Chinese culture, believe it or not, are far different from the dragons in Western culture.
First, let’s talk about their origins (起源). Loongs are connected to stars and rain. They are believed to have to do with the power of emperors in the past. Dragons, however, are related to floods and dangerous waters underground.
Second, let’s dig into their stories. Loongs are like messengers between the sky and the earth. They help out the rulers, who become kings because of them. Dragons, though, are troublemakers. They fight with the rulers and can even beat them! But as time passes, dragons lose their shine and heroes start killing them.
Third, let’s look at what they mean. Since loongs represent (代表) power, they are seen as a symbol of the emperor and an important part of ceremonies and traditions. Dragons, though, are bad news. They are a symbol of evil (惡), and beating the dragons is seen as a victory over evil.
Lastly, let’s check out how they look. Loongs are like a mix of animals, with heads like camels and necks like snakes. They don’t need wings to fly because they are already skilled at it. Dragons are more like snakes, living underground and causing problems. They don’t have wings either, but people add those to make them look more impressive.

The 2025 Spring Festival Gala(聯(lián)歡會(huì))brought us a super cool show with robots! In a special dance, 16 robots and 16 dancers danced together. It was a mix of modern technology and traditional art that really caught everyone’s eyes.
The robots looked so cute in their colorful traditional clothes, waving red handkerchiefs just like real dancers. How could they do so well They used AI to“l(fā)isten”to the music and move their bodies. They could even change how they moved when the music changed. And the best part Their handkerchiefs weren't stuck on their hands! They had a smart way to throw and catch the handkerchiefs, just like the dancers.
Making this show happen wasn’t easy. The people who made the robots worked really hard. They used a special program to teach the robots. First, they recorded dancers’ moves. Then, they turned those moves into commands for the robots. They tried many different moves and tested them again and again. Each move of the robots was the result of a lot of teamwork.
This show didn't just make us say“Wow!". It also showed us how technology and art can work together. It made us think about all the cool things we can do in the future with robots and art.
